Overview

To set mobile connectivity for the supported devices, provide and set a Pre-Shared Key (PSK) and PSK ID, and then enter those values into the
mobile application
. Deploy the security policy model to enable the device to connect with the
mobile application
. For more information, see Set PSK for mobile connectivity.
TIP: For security reasons, PSK keys are only visible during the set-up. You cannot view PSK keys after the PSK keys are set for mobile connectivity.

Compatibility

Mobile connectivity supports these
PowerFlex®
750-Series via Embedded EtherNet/IP devices with firmware revision 12.00 or later in zones with secure communication and certified authentication:
  • PowerFlex®
    755TL drive
  • PowerFlex®
    755TM common bus inverter
  • PowerFlex®
    755TM regenerative bus supply
  • PowerFlex®
    755TR regenerative drive
  • PowerFlex®
    755TS drive
TIP: In
FactoryTalk Policy Manager
, you cannot cut, copy, or paste devices configured for mobile connectivity. You can move such devices between zones with secure communication and certified authentication.
